Output 8efd648a44e146190a2335a71ad25dc61bcfa0cf1c1e7440f8dfc76f2c060182:1

value
23654683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 61edb2c853158efb7729610373c27dde27ac229b OP_EQUAL
address
3AcpDivDx99RMT38gwUNoduoxVEUkpsr7C
transaction
8efd648a44e146190a2335a71ad25dc61bcfa0cf1c1e7440f8dfc76f2c060182
spent
true